Over the course of thirty-two seasons, The Amazing Race has seen many teams race around the world in an attempt to win one million dollars. A popular casting choice the show loves to make is casting fan-favorite teams from other reality shows, particularly CBS reality shows. As a result, many teams originally competed on shows such as Big Brother and Survivor.

Big Brother has seen the most teams cross over to The Amazing Race with Big Brother legends, fan favorites, and memorable showmances getting a chance to race around the world. The teams have varied in their success on the race, but one Big Brother team managed to win it all.

Alison & Donny

The first Big Brother contestant to cross over to The Amazing Race was Alison Irwin. She competed on the fourth season of Big Brother and dominated the game with her ally, Jun Song. While she made it to the final two, the jury ultimately decided to award Jun with the win.

Alison then participated in the fifth season of The Amazing Race with her then-boyfriend Donny Patrick. While they finished first on the first leg, Alison and Donny's constant arguing with one another caused them to drop to last place in the second leg. Ultimately, they became the second team eliminated from the race, finishing in tenth place.

Jeff & Jordan

One of the most popular showmances in Big Brother history, Jeff and Jordan continued their newly formed relationship by crossing over to The Amazing Race. Jeff and Jordan first competed on Big Brother 11, where Jordan went on to win the game. They returned for Big Brother 13 as a duo where Jeff finished in seventh place and Jordan finished fourth.

In between seasons, Jeff and Jordan competed on The Amazing Race. After a good start, they finished first on the first leg, but then lost steam as the recency of their relationship began to show. They were eliminated in seventh place and remain one of the more forgettable Big Brother teams to run The Amazing Race.

Nicole & Victor

Nicole and Victor first met on Big Brother 18, but they only started dating after the show as Nicole spent the entire game in a showmance with Corey. During the game, Victor proved to be a competition beast, and Nicole managed to get to the final two and beat Paul in a 5-4 jury vote, securing her the win.

After their engagement, Nicole and Victor competed on the thirty-first season of The Amazing Race and proved to be a strong team. However, they ended up making enemies of fellow Big Brother players Rachel and Elissa. Plus, Nicole's paranoid personality and constant crying made her an unlikable presence. Regardless, Nicole and Victor finished in fourth place overall.

Rachel & Elissa

A popular contestant among Big Brother fans, Rachel Reilly competed on Big Brother 12 and Big Brother 13, winning the latter season. Her sister, Elissa, would then compete on Big Brother 15, finishing in 6th place.

Rachel would return to race for her third time on the thirty-first season of The Amazing Race, but, this time, she would race with her sister. The team started off strong but quickly made enemies when they tried to warn Nicole and Victor they were potential U-Turn targets, resulting in Rachel and Elissa finishing in seventh place. Regardless, Rachel was able to receive the distinction of finishing the most legs out of any female contestant in Amazing Race history.

Janelle & Britney

Big Brother houseguests Janelle and Britney pose for a The Amazing Race promo photo

Consisting of two Big Brother legends, the team of Janelle and Britney was a fan favorite duo for Big Brother fans. Janelle became known for her competition prowess in both Big Brother 6 and Big Brother 7, while Britney was a diary room queen in Big Brother 12. Both would return as coaches in Big Brother 14, marking the beginning of their friendship.

Janelle and Britney competed on the thirty-first season of The Amazing Race, but, unfortunately, had bad luck and struggled with directions, causing them to remain in the back of the pack. They ultimately were eliminated in eighth place, but their fun personalities make them a likable and entertaining team among fans.

Brendon & Rachel

Brendon and Rachel met on the twelfth season of Big Brother, becoming one of the most polarizing showmances in Big Brother. Rachel's overbearing personality caused plenty of drama throughout both of her Big Brother seasons, irritating both fans and fellow contestants with her constant emotional outbursts. Regardless, she remains an entertaining reality personality that garnered a large fanbase.

Brendon and Rachel would compete on The Amazing Race twice. Their first time was during the twentieth season, and they returned for the twenty-fourth season, which was an All-Stars edition. Brendon and Rachel proved to be just as irritating and polarizing on the race as they were in the Big Brother house, as many teams disliked them. However, Brendon and Rachel performed well together, finishing in third place in both seasons they competed in.

Cody & Jessica

Cody and Jessica first met on Big Brother 19, getting into a showmance and becoming major threats within the house. When Cody tried to make a move against returning player, Paul, the couple was placed on the outs and became the targets of Paul and his minions' constant bullying.

The couple then went on to compete on the thirtieth season of The Amazing Race. Cody and Jessica dominated the majority of the race, finishing the race in first place and claiming the million-dollar prize. Currently, Cody and Jessica are the only Big Brother team to win The Amazing Race, an impressive feat.
